Due to the COVID-19 pandemic, the Saugeen Shores Chamber of Commerce (SSCC) has made the decision to alter their Canada Day celebration plans, according to a May 21 SSCC media release.

In order to keep everyone safe and healthy, the SSCC has decided to postpone Canada Day fireworks, originally scheduled for Canada Day, July 1st, and hopes to select a new date for the fireworks once safe viewing and operations are possible.

In the meantime, the SSCC is working with community partners to make social distancing celebrations available to our community on Canada Day. An announcement will be made once details have been finalized.

"The community of Saugeen Shores has shown great displays of compassion and positivity during this difficult time, and we want to bring more smiles to our community," read the release.
